1. 2014년 2회 엑셀 기출문제
4-4) 3번
cells(i,5)= val(txt인원수) 처럼 val값은 문자를 숫자형식으로 바꿔줄때 사용하는 것입니다.
그런데 if txt인원수="" or txt인원수=0 then
여기서 txt인원수에 공백일때는 문자이기 때문에 그대로사용하나
0일때는 val(txt인원수)=0 이렇게 써야되지 않나요?
2.2014년 2회 엑셀
2-5) public function fn본인부담금(나이, 약제비총액)
if 약제비총액>=10000 and 나이>=65 then
fn본인부담금= 약제비총액* 0.1
elseif 약제비총액>=10000 and 나이<65 then
fn본인부담금= 약제비총액* 0.3
else
fn본인부담금= 약제비총액* 0.5
end if
이렇게 써도 되는지
3. 2013년 1회
4-2) 2번
참조행=cmb품목.listindex
입력행=[b2].row+[b2].currentregion.rows.count
cells(i,2)=date
cells(i,3)=txt소비자명
if txt소비자명="" or val(txt판매수량)=0 then
msgbox "소비자명이나 판매수량을 입력하세요"
end if
cells(i,4)=cmb품목.list(k,0)
cells(i,5)=cmb품목.list(k,1)
cells(i,6)=txt판매수량
cells(i,7)=cells(i,5)*cells(i,6)
이렇게 써도 되는지
1. val 을 사용하지 않아도 정확한 결과가 나온다면 상관은 없습니다.
val 을 사용하셔도 상관 없구요.
2. 지시사항에 맞게 지정하여 정확한 결과가 나오면 정답으로 인정 됩니다.
3. 2번과 마찮가지 입니다. 정확한 결과가 나오지 않으면 오답처리 되므로 확인 후 사용하시기 바랍니다.
좋은 하루 되세요.
-
*2015-08-15 10:24:37
1. val 을 사용하지 않아도 정확한 결과가 나온다면 상관은 없습니다.
val 을 사용하셔도 상관 없구요.
2. 지시사항에 맞게 지정하여 정확한 결과가 나오면 정답으로 인정 됩니다.
3. 2번과 마찮가지 입니다. 정확한 결과가 나오지 않으면 오답처리 되므로 확인 후 사용하시기 바랍니다.
좋은 하루 되세요.